The distinction between a private combination loan and a not-for-profit management strategy is substantial for anyone looking to stabilize their financial resources in the surrounding area. A combination loan is essentially a brand-new line of credit used to pay off existing ones. While this can simplify payments, it often needs a high credit report to secure a favorable rate. In contrast, a DMP arranged through a company authorized by the U.S. Department of Justice does not rely on taking out brand-new debt. Rather, it relies on the firm's existing partnerships with monetary organizations to lower costs on current balances.

The primary objective of simplifying month-to-month payments is to reclaim control over one's discretionary income. When multiple high-interest accounts are active, a big portion of every dollar approaches interest rather than principal. By working out these rates down-- sometimes to no or near-zero portions-- the payment timeline is cut by years.
